Designer Profile
Shan Luvisa has a B.S. Degree in Home Economics From California Polytechnic State University at San Luis Obispo where she studied both interior design as well as fashion merchandising. She complimented her undergraduate degree with additional interior design courses at the UC Berkeley Extension Program in Berkeley, CA. While there, she apprenticed with San Francisco Bay Area Interior Designer, Sara Swimmer of Swimmer and Associates Interior Design (S&A). During her 10 years with S&A, she participated in the 1995 Benefit Guild of East Bay House of Design in Orinda, CA. While working for Swimmer and Associates, Shan successfully managed over 20 residential and commercial design projects on an annual basis. In 1997, Ms. Luvisa relocated to Southern California where she has been the owner and senior designer of her own firm, Obvious Flair. She has more than 20 years experience as an interior designer and is an Allied Member of the ASID (American Society of Interior Designers). She is an active member in the Monarch Beach Chapter of the National Charity League (NCL) as well as Furnishing Hope, a charity comprised of interior designers who volunteer to design and furnish homes for Habitat For Humanity, Wounded Warriors and Rising Tides-an organization assisting young adults exiting the foster care program. Shan is marrried with two children and lives in San Juan Capistrano, CA.
